Pasig City's seniors get free health services this month
Hundreds of senior citizens in Pasig City received free healthcare services from the city government through its Office of Senior Citizens Affairs (OSCA) in celebration of Senior Citizens' Month on Saturday, Oct. 18.

According to OSCA, the Senior Citizens' Month celebration aimed to recognize the contributions of senior citizens, promote their well-being, and encourage intergenerational programs and support systems.
The event was attended by Pasig City Mayor Vico Sotto, Vice Mayor Dodot Jaworski, Congressman Roman Romulo, and other city councilors as they delivered their message of support and appreciation for the elderly of Pasig.
Held at the Rizal High School, the program featured numerous medical screenings for seniors, including free eye-checkups, pneumococcal and flu vaccinations, medical consultation, as well as simple memory screening and sleep assessment.
Sports activities, games, and raffles, were also set up for the seniors.
A Zumba marathon was also held during the event as well as a live band performance.
